Van Gaal confident Van Persie will be ready for World Cup

June 4, 2014
By: Nemanja Lazarevic

Van Persie NetherlandsNetherlands boss Louis van Gaal believes that star striker Robin van Persie will be completely fit for the start of the 2014 World Cup.

The 30-year-old missed the end of last season through injury and it was believed he would be doubtful for the tournament finals.

Nevertheless, the highly rated forward has recovered earlier than planned and has now featured in friendlies against Ecuador and Ghana.

As a result, Oranje boss Louis van Gaal believes van Persie will be at 100% when the 2014 World Cup starts.

“He is not 100 per cent, but we have two weeks to go,” he told the FIFA’s official site.

“I think he will be 100 per cent. He is coming out of injury but we built him already up in our federation, our medical department.

“It was under the permission of David Moyes. So we could control him, he has worked very hard.

“Then he played two matches of 20 or 30 minutes and the last match 70 minutes. We did not expect that as the injury was bad.”
